He Kupu Whakataki ki nga Kowae Diode Thyristor

Ngā kōwae diode Thyristor, ka kiia noa he thyristors, he momo taputapu semiconductor e whakamahia ana mo te whakahaere me te whakawhiti hiko hiko i roto i nga momo tono. Ka mahi ratou hei whakawhiti whakahaere, ka tuku i te naianei kia rere i te wa e paoho ana e te tohu kuaha iti. Kia huri ki runga, ka rere tonu kia taka te ia i raro i tetahi paepae, ka huri ranei te ahunga o te ia.

Ko te kōwae thyristor te tikanga he maha nga thyristor kua whakaemihia hei hapai i nga ia teitei ake, i nga ngaohiko ranei ka taea e te waahanga kotahi te whakahaere.. Ka kitea enei waahanga i roto i nga momo whirihoranga, tae atu ki te SCR (Silicon Whakahaere Whakatikatika), TRIAC, me GTO (Te Keeti Hunga-Weto) thyristors, i hangaia ia mo nga momo mahi whakahaere hiko.

Anei 5 common questions about our low power, high light efficiency LEDs:

1. How much power do these LEDs actually save?
These LEDs use significantly less electricity than traditional bulbs. They convert almost all the power they draw into light, not wasted heat. You see lower energy bills immediately. A typical model might use 80-90% less power than an old incandescent bulb giving the same brightness.

2. Are these LEDs really bright enough?
Ae, tino. High light efficiency means they produce a lot of visible light per watt of power used. Don’t let the low wattage fool you. Look at the lumens rating on the package; this tells you the actual light output. A low-wattage LED often equals a much higher-wattage incandescent in brightness.

3. Is the higher upfront cost worth it?
The initial price is usually higher than basic bulbs. The energy savings start adding up fast. These LEDs last much longer too. You replace bulbs far less often. The combination of low power use and long life means you save money over the bulb’s lifetime. It pays for itself.

4. How long do these efficient LEDs last?
They last a very long time. Expect 25,000 ki 50,000 hours or more of use. That’s years, even decades, under normal home conditions. You change bulbs much less frequently. This durability is another key part of their efficiency and cost savings.

5. Do they run cooler than other bulbs?
Ae, they run much cooler. Incandescent and halogen bulbs waste most energy as heat. High-efficiency LEDs turn most energy into light. This makes them safer to touch. It reduces strain on cooling systems in enclosed spaces. Less heat means better energy use overall.
